DocumentCode :
2043500
Title :
Self-monitored adaptive cache warm-up for microprocessor simulation
Author :
Luo, Yue ; John, Lizy K. ; Eeckhout, Lieven
Author_Institution :
Texas Univ., Austin, TX, USA
fYear :
2004
fDate :
27-29 Oct. 2004
Firstpage :
10
Lastpage :
17
Abstract :
Simulation is the most important tool for computer architects to evaluate the performance of new computer designs. However, detailed simulation is extremely time consuming. Sampling is one of the techniques that effectively reduce simulation time. In order to achieve accurate sampling results, microarchitectural structure must be adequately warmed up before each measurement. In this paper, a new technique for warming up microprocessor caches is proposed. The simulator monitors the warm-up process of the caches and decides when the caches are warmed up based on simple heuristics. In our experiments the self-monitored adaptive (SMA) warm-up technique on average exhibits only 0.2% warm-up error in CPI. SMA achieves smaller warm-up error with only 1/2-1/3 of the warm-up length of previous methods. In addition, it is adaptive to the cache configuration simulated. For simulating small caches, the SMA technique can reduce the warm-up overhead by an order of magnitude compared to previous techniques. Finally, SMA gives the user some indicator of warm-up error at the end of the cycle-accurate simulation that helps the user to gauge the accuracy of the warm-up.
Keywords :
benchmark testing; cache storage; computer architecture; instruction sets; microprocessor chips; benchmarking; cache storage; instruction set; microarchitecture; microprocessor simulation; self-monitored adaptive warm-up technique; warm-up error; Computational modeling; Computer architecture; Computer errors; Computer simulation; Error correction; High performance computing; Kernel; Microarchitecture; Microprocessors; Sampling methods;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Computer Architecture and High Performance Computing, 2004. SBAC-PAD 2004. 16th Symposium on
ISSN :
1550-6533
Print_ISBN :
0-7695-2240-8
Type :
conf
DOI :
10.1109/SBAC-PAD.2004.38
Filename :
1364731
Link To Document :
بازگشت